The graph between the displacement `x` and time `t` for a particle moving in a straight line is shown in the figure. During the interval `OA, AB, BC` and `CD` the acceleration of the particle is
`OA, AB, BC, CD`

A

`{:(OA,AB,BC,CD),(+,0,+,+):}`

B

`{:(OA,AB,BC,CD),(-,0,+,0):}`

C

`{:(OA,AB,BC,CD),(+,0,-,+):}`

D

`{:(OA,AB,BC,CD),(-,0,-,0):}`

Text Solution

Verified by Experts

The correct Answer is:
B

In portion OA, slope of graph is decreaging,so velocity is decreasing and acceleration is negative. In portion AB, displacement is constant, v= 0 and a = 0. In portion BC, slope of x-t is increasing, hence v is increasing and accelerations is positive. In portion CD, slope is constant, v=const. and a=0.
